I still remember the first camera I owned. It was a gift, a silver Olympus FE-100, and it sat neglected in my closet for several years. In 2009, while completing my bachelors degree, I moved to the Netherlands for a year to study. The beauty of the country astounded me, and I searched for a way to capture the essence of what I saw. And that's it, really. The moment I discovered the magic of photography, and the power of the camera to tell a story.

I travelled all over Europe with my little silver Canon, and it was a beautiful relationship. We saw the medieval castles of Prague, gazed into Loch Ness searching for the monster, climbed the steps of St. Peter's Basilica and looked out over all of Rome. She taught me how to look at a place and really see it, in her compact and unpretentious way.

Today, I am completing my Masters of Journalism at the University of British Columbia, and photojournalism remains my passion. My little Canon has long since died, but my fascination with photography has not. My dream of dreams is to report in developing countries, giving a voice and an image to those quieted by oppression. I want to take photos that mean something. For the sake of my Canon.
